What Exactly Is an IT Help Desk?
Before we learn the technical details, let us first tackle the definition. An IT help desk is like an aid to your technology problems and questions. It’s a group (or a single person) that manages all of your technology issues, which include troubleshooting a printer that won’t print and making sure your company’s information is protected as securely as possible.
Consider it as the ultimate answer for anything and everything that is technology-related. Did you run into an issue? The IT Help Desk will take care of it for you.
Why Data Protection Is a Big Deal

Let’s cut to the chase for a moment. Data is the heart of any business in today’s world. Whether it’s customer details or even financial data, your data is priceless to you and definitely to cybercriminals.
Here’s why data protection matters:
- Financial Loss: Businesses can lose millions due to a single data breach.
- Reputation Damage: Data is something that customers trust you with. Losing that trust takes an eternity to regain.
- Legal Consequences: With laws like GDPR and CCPA, a lack of data protection can result in severe fines.
In short, data protection isn’t just a “nice-to-have; it’s a must.
How the IT Help Desk Keeps Your Data Safe
With our discussion about the importance of protecting data being established, let us review how the IT Help Desk enables secure information technology services.

1. Proactive Monitoring and Threat Detection
The IT Help Desk does not wait for problems to happen; it actively checks for possible threats within your systems. With the relevant tools and software, they can prevent suspicious activities from snowballing into a major problem.
Example: Let us assume that your IT team can see abnormal login attempts coming from a foreign nation. They can protect that account and find out the problem as soon as it is possible so that the breach does not happen
2. Quick Response to Security Incidents
When something goes wrong (and let us be honest, it does happen), IT Help Desk is your first aid kit. They have been trained to address issues urgently and appropriately, leading to mitigation and restoring normal business operations.
Tip: Ensure that your IT help desk is equipped with an adequate incident response plan that is well communicated. This makes certain that they know what to do when a breach occurs.
3. Employee Training and Awareness
What’s more shocking than identity theft affecting over 14 million Americans each year? Claiming that human error is the top cause of IT security breaches. Train your employees to identify phishing scams, build unique passwords, and employ good data management strategies.
Fun Fact: Cybercrime’s omnipresent danger could be curbed by an informed employee.
4. Regular Software Updates and Patch Management
Installing New Software and Updates Using software that is obsolete is good for hackers and bad for everyone else. IT help desk teams stay on top of existing and new app updates within your organization to ensure all security holes are effortlessly sealed with the most up-to-date patches.
Pro Tip: Focus on easier tasks by enabling auto-updates.
5. Data Backup and Recovery
Data Preservation and Retrieval Having the best security measures in the world will still not guarantee your organization’s resilience to risk. Regular data backups ensure that if anything goes drastically wrong, the IT Help Desk is always available to restore your data, ensuring minimal downtime.
Example: Consider the example where a ransomware attack encrypts your files. This locks critical data, but the IT Help Desk can restore it all from the latest backup.
